Phil says to use thinned spackling, yes, the kind used to fix cracks in walls. I used some White Squadron putty that I got from the LHS. It's used for plastic models. Some will apply a thin coat to the entire hull then sand it off. A lot of the pinholes are hard to see until you get them filled or put a coat of primer on the hull. On expoxy-glas hulls you have to watch the sanding as you can have more pinholes popping up if you start sanding into the epoxy. Use Scotch-brite pads to sand with when you can.
